Run SQL Queries

Run SQL queries against the WordPress development database.

Prerequisites

  • Database credentials are stored in CLAUDE.local.md under "Database Access"
  • Docker compose services must be running
  • Commands run from the docker-compose project directory

Command Pattern

docker compose exec mariadb mysql -u<USER> -p<PASSWORD> <DATABASE> -e "YOUR_SQL_HERE"

Refer to CLAUDE.local.md for the actual credentials and connection details.

Examples

Show all tables

docker compose exec mariadb mysql -u<USER> -p<PASSWORD> <DATABASE> -e "SHOW TABLES;"

Query Simple History events

docker compose exec mariadb mysql -u<USER> -p<PASSWORD> <DATABASE> -e "SELECT * FROM wp_simple_history ORDER BY id DESC LIMIT 10;"

Describe a table structure

docker compose exec mariadb mysql -u<USER> -p<PASSWORD> <DATABASE> -e "DESCRIBE wp_simple_history;"

Count records

docker compose exec mariadb mysql -u<USER> -p<PASSWORD> <DATABASE> -e "SELECT COUNT(*) FROM wp_posts;"

Table Prefixes

The database contains multiple WordPress installations with different prefixes:

Prefix Installation
wp_ Main install (wordpress_mariadb)
wp_nightly_ Nightly build
wp_6_0_ to wp_6_6_ Version-specific installs
wp_multisite_ Multisite install
wp_php74_ PHP 7.4 install
wp_subfolder_ Subfolder install

Simple History Tables

The main Simple History tables (using wp_ prefix):

  • wp_simple_history - Main events table
  • wp_simple_history_contexts - Event context/metadata

Instructions

  1. Read credentials from CLAUDE.local.md
  2. Ask the user what SQL query they want to run (if not specified)
  3. Run the query using the command pattern above
  4. Display the results
  5. Offer to run follow-up queries if needed

Notes

  • For complex queries, consider using \G at the end for vertical output
  • Be careful with UPDATE/DELETE queries - always confirm with user first
